"Section 520. That no license to own or harbor a
dog, as herein provided; shall be issued except upon an ap-
plication in writing to the Chief of Police of said City set-
ting forth the name and address of the owner or possessor of
the dog and a brief description of the dog."
"Section 521. The Chief of Police, upon the receipt
of such application, and the license fee aforesaid, shall is-
sue and deliver to such owner or possessor a license certi-
,. fying the payment of the license fee, and setting forth the

"Section 523. That the ~r'~ shall have
so im-
the
right to seize any dog within the City of San Bernardino hav-
ing or suspected to have rabies or hydrophobia, and in the ewnt
the City Health Officer shall determine that such dog is af-
flicted with rabies or hydrophobia, the said dog shall be
j/wucuu ~
forthwith killed by the POaBQ Master, provided that if such
dog shall be suspected of having rabies or hydrophobia, it may
/Ie.-..... 6j.J.~
be confined by the Pu...~d Hast~r for such time as the City
Health Officer shall direct, and if the said City Health Of-
ficer shall then determine that said dog does not have rabies
or hydrophobia, it shall be returned to the owner upon pay-
ment by the owner of the sum of $.25 per day for each day
that said dog shall be kept in confinement pursuant to the
direction of the City Health Officer."

Health Officer;' and all Peace Officers of said City shall have
the right to enter upon any private property for the purpose
of ascertaining whether any dog or dogs are kept or harbored
in violation of the provisions hereof, or whether any dog is
afflicted with rabies or hydrophobia",
"Section 525. The Mayor and Common Council may q,
order require the muzzling and vaccination, or either, of any
dogs owned or harbored within the City, and may specifY the
period of time during which such dog shall be so muzzled, and
any dogs running at large which shall not be vaccinated, or
which shall not be muzzl~ft, pursuant to such order, shall be
!lfMMAuJ ~
forthwith killed by the Pe~RQ Kast~r".
"Section 526. That this Ordinance shall not be deemed
to apply to dogs under the age of {hree months, and which are
kept within inclosures and not permitted to run at large."
